51Testing软件测试论坛

标题: QTP录制时无法捕获,关于桌面右键打开 [打印本页]

作者: scarlett_yys    时间: 2010-5-13 14:57
标题: QTP录制时无法捕获,关于桌面右键打开
我在录制鼠标右键,桌面刷新时,无法捕获,而且录入excel内容时,QTP也无法捕获,这是什么问题引起的
作者: wolaizhinidexin    时间: 2010-5-13 17:40
'在桌面点击右键,400,200为桌面的坐标
Window("regexpwndclass:=Progman","regexpwndtitle:=Program Manager").WinListView("object class:=SysListView32","nativeclass:=SysListView32").Click 400,200,1
wait(2)

'刷新操作
For i=0 to 1
        Set wshShell=CreateObject("WScript.Shell")
        wshShell.SendKeys "{DOWN}"
        wait(2)
Next
wshShell.SendKeys "{ENTER}"

QTP识别不了这些,可以通过模拟键盘的操作方式来实现.上面是实现代码
第2个问题,描述得不太清楚,所以就不回答了

[ 本帖最后由 wolaizhinidexin 于 2010-5-13 17:42 编辑 ]




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2